LM13700 Dual Transconductance Amplifier ICIt is a Dual Operational Transconductance Amplifiers With Linearizing Diodes and Buffers. Each of the two current 2 regulated transconductance amplifiers in the LM13700 series has differential inputs and a push pull output. The two amplifiers share a common power supply but are otherwise independent. At the inputs, linearizing diodes are used to reduce distortion and allow for larger input levels.
